Output 343081e3bc55fbf9f58a96f9c307da95117b0cf7e426d94e9a8e54c018a2af0f:1

value
389900
script pubkey
OP_0 OP_PUSHBYTES_20 2f0cee0efa6e780a44d20a6a047814932e9296df
address
bc1q9uxwurh6deuq53xjpf4qg7q5jvhf99kltx3dgu
transaction
343081e3bc55fbf9f58a96f9c307da95117b0cf7e426d94e9a8e54c018a2af0f